Yes, I have already got them. They are very good. But I was looking
for the complete Tripitaka collection of sutras... Mahidol University
in Thailand sells a CD-ROM with all sutras in Pali language for 299
US dollars. But it seems there is no CD-ROM version for Chinese sutras,
so maybe I will try to buy the books.
